Web( Urocyon cinereoargenteneus cinereoargenteneus ) Characteristics This species is slightly smaller than the red fox with an average weight of 8 pounds and a total length of 34-40 inches. The fur is grizzled gray above, white to ashy below, and lighter gray to reddish on the neck and sides. WebThe Gray Fox is the only canid species that can climb trees, especially leaning trees. WebJun 9, 2024 · The common gray fox is widely distributed throughout most of the state. It remains common throughout its range, although more so in the eastern part than elsewhere. CONSERVATION STATUS. The IUCN lists the common gray fox as a species of least concern and one that is increasing its range in some areas.
